How Much Does it Cost to Develop a Mobile App in Indore, MP

In Indore, India, the market for mobile application development has been expanding quickly in recent years.

There is a large pool of qualified engineers and developers in the city who are skilled in a range of mobile development technologies and platforms, including Android and iOS.

As a result, numerous mobile development companies and start-ups have been established in the city, creating employment opportunities for local professionals.

Businesses of all sizes and industries in Indore are looking to develop mobile apps as a way to reach out to and engage with their customers.

With the increasing use of smartphones and the growing number of mobile internet users, mobile apps have become an essential tool for businesses to connect with customers, improve customer engagement, and boost sales.

Since more and more customers expect businesses to have mobile apps, developing one can give your business a competitive edge and help set you apart from rivals.

Before bouncing directly on the Mobile app development process, most of the businesses and entrepreneurs in Indore search for the basic idea to know the cost of building the mobile app in Indore.

This blog from a reputable Mobile app development company in Indore will give a detailed tour of app development costs in Indore; Covering the major cost-affecting factors and other stuff.

Don’t miss out on any points in the blog if you are truly looking to build a high-tech app

Why it’s important to know the Mobile app development cost in Indore?

Businesses should be aware of the cost to build a mobile app in Indore for several reasons:

Budgeting: By knowing how much it will cost to build an app in Indore, businesses can allocate resources more effectively and set a budget for the project.

Planning: Understanding the cost to build an app can help businesses prepare for the project and spot any potential stumbling blocks or difficulties that might appear during the development phase.

Prioritizing features: It can help businesses decide which features to include and which trade-offs to make based on available resources.

Return on Investment (ROI): Knowing the app development in Indore will help businesses estimate their potential returns and decide whether or not they should invest.

Comparison: Understanding how much it costs to build an app can help businesses weigh the costs of various development options, such as developing an app internally or contracting out the work to a third-party developer.

Negotiations: Being aware of the cost to build an app can also assist businesses in negotiating better terms, costs, and conditions with the app development company in Indore while also ensuring that they are not overpaying for the development.

In general, being aware of the cost to build a mobile app in Indore can assist businesses in making better choices regarding the process of developing the app and ensuring that the app is a worthwhile business investment.

What are the Major Factors that Affect the Mobile app development cost in Indore?

Multiple factors are involved in determining the cost of developing a Mobile app in Indore. Let’s Have a detailed look at it

App Development Platform

One of the major factors influencing app development costs is the platform for which the app is being developed. iOS and Android are the two major platforms, and each has its own set of development requirements and costs.

  • iOS: Creating an app for iOS requires a Mac computer and an Apple developer account.

Furthermore, iOS apps are written in Swift or Objective-C and must pass Apple’s stringent review process, which can add time and cost to the development process.

The cost to build an IOS app in Indore can fall between $8,000-$80,000 varying based on specific project requirements

  • Android: Creating an app for Android requires a Windows, Mac, or Linux computer and a one-time developer account with Google Play. Android apps are written in Java or Kotlin, and the Google Play store’s review process is less stringent than Apple’s, saving time and money on development.

A basic Android mobile app in Indore can cost between $5,000 and $50,000 to develop. A simple, basic app with few features and functionalities will be at the lower end of this range, while a more complex app with a custom design and advanced features and functionalities will be at the upper end.

  • Cross-platform apps: The process of creating an app that is compatible with multiple mobile operating systems, such as iOS and Android, is known as cross-platform app development.

The cost of developing an app in Indore can be impacted by cross-platform development in a number of ways:

Development time: When compared to developing separate apps for each platform, cross-platform development frameworks like React Native, Xamarin, or Flutter enable developers to write code once and deploy it on both iOS and Android platforms.

Cost of development: Because cross-platform development does not require the hiring of separate development teams for each platform, it can be less expensive than creating apps specifically for each platform.

Cost of maintenance: Because the same codebase can be used to update features and fix bugs on both the iOS and Android platforms, cross-platform development can also result in lower maintenance costs.

Android app development cost in Indore$5,000-$80,000
iOS app development cost in Indore$8000-$80,000
React Native app development cost in Indore$12000-$70,000

App Complexity and App Features

The cost of developing a mobile app in Indore can be significantly impacted by an app’s complexity. The time and resources necessary to develop an app grows in proportion to its complexity, which raises the overall cost.

An app’s complexity and cost to develop will increase as its features and functionalities increase. For instance, it will be more difficult and expensive to develop an app with sophisticated security features than one with simple features and functionalities.

Additionally, it is varied depending on its size which can be divided into three categories:

Small apps: Small apps typically have basic features and functionalities, a simple design, and a small user base. Simple games, calculators, and weather apps are some examples of small apps. A small app costs in the Indore range between $5,000 and $25,000 to develop.

Medium-sized apps: Medium-sized apps typically have more features and functionalities than small apps, a more complex design, and a larger user base. Social media, e-commerce, and fitness apps are a few examples of medium-sized apps. A medium-sized app in Indore can be created for anywhere between $15,000 and $50,000.

Large apps:

Large apps typically have sophisticated features and functionalities, a highly complex design, and a sizable user base. Enterprise apps, navigation apps, and gaming apps are a few instances of large apps. A large app development cost in Indore can range from $35,000 to $100,000 or more to develop.

Note: It’s important to remember that these are only ballpark figures, and the actual cost of developing an app can change depending on the app’s specific requirements, the development team or firm you choose to work with, and other factors.

UI/UX Design

User Interface (UI) and User Experience (UX) design play a significant role in determining the cost of mobile app development. The design and user experience of an app can greatly affect the overall cost of development.

Custom Design: A unique UI/UX design for an app can significantly increase costs. A skilled designer will be needed for a custom design in order to develop an app’s distinctive look and feel, which can take a lot of time and money.

Prototyping and wireframing: By using these techniques to test the design and user experience prior to development, you can raise the project’s cost.

User research: To produce an effective UI/UX design, it is crucial to conduct user research to comprehend the target audience and their needs. The price of development may go up as a result.

Iterations: Before a good UI/UX design satisfies the necessary standards, it may go through several iterations, which can raise the cost of development.

Accessibility: Creating an app that is accessible to users with disabilities may increase the cost of development.

Maintenance: To keep up with changing user needs and technological trends, a good UI/UX design also needs maintenance and updates, which can raise the overall cost of app development.

As a result, it’s critical to invest in good design to ensure a positive user experience, and increased user engagement, retention, and conversion.

The backend of the app

The server side of an application, which manages the logic and data, is referred to as the backend. The cost of creating the backend can differ depending on a number of variables.

Data storage:

The cost of the app in Indore can be impacted by the type of data storage used. It will be less expensive to create a simple app that only needs a small amount of data storage than it will be to create a more complicated app or database.


The cost may also be impacted by the backend’s ability to grow. The backend will need to be designed to handle this load if the app is expected to handle a high volume of users or data, which can extend the development time.


Another significant factor that may have an impact on the cost is backend security. Additional security measures will need to be put in place if the app handles sensitive data, such as personal information or financial transactions, which can raise the cost of development.

Integration: The cost will increase if the app needs to integrate with other systems, such as payment gateways, third-party APIs, and SMS gateways.

Technical foundation:

Costs may vary depending on the backend technology stack. The complexity of working with some programming languages and technologies can raise the cost of development.

The complexity of the data storage, scalability, security, integration, technology stack, and other factors will all affect the cost of creating an app’s backend.

App Development Company or App Development Team

The app development company or development team plays a major role in determining the cost of app development. There are several factors that contribute to the cost, including the size and experience of the team, the location of the team, and the development methodologies used by the team.

Team size and expertise

A larger team with more expertise will typically be able to develop the app more quickly and affordably than a team with less expertise. A team that has more experience creating the particular kind of app being developed will also be able to create the app more quickly and with fewer errors, which can reduce development costs.

Team location

The cost of developing an app can also be impacted by the team’s location. Teams based in lower-cost-of-living areas will typically be able to charge less for developing apps than teams based in higher-cost-of-living areas.

Developing techniques

The cost may also be impacted by the team’s development methodologies. Agile development methodologies, for instance, are more adaptable and may enable changes and adjustments to be made more easily throughout the development process, which may reduce development costs.

However, Waterfall development methodologies are more rigid and can result in higher costs if changes need to be made while the project is still being developed.


Time and money can be greatly reduced by having clear communication both within the development team and with the client. A team that can effectively communicate and gives frequent updates will be more productive, which will result in significant financial savings for the client.

Development process:

A development process that has clearly defined stages, milestones, and deliverables may be more economical than one that is less organized. You will then be able to see the project’s status and progress and make any necessary adjustments.


In order to keep an app current and functional, maintenance must be a continuous process. Several variables can affect maintenance costs, including

Technical complexity

The cost of maintenance will vary depending on the app’s technical complexity. A simple app with fewer features will cost less to maintain than a more complicated app with numerous features and functionalities.

Platform updates

The cost of maintaining the app will also depend on how frequently the platform is updated. When an app is created for multiple platforms, the cost may increase because each platform will need different updates and maintenance.


To keep the app secure, frequent security updates and patches are necessary. Additional security measures will need to be put in place if the app handles sensitive data, such as personal information or financial transactions, which can raise maintenance costs.

Third-party integrations:

The use of third-party services, such as payment gateways, social media APIs, or analytics tools, may necessitate updates or maintenance, which can raise the cost of app maintenance.

Bug fixes

An ongoing expense of maintenance is bug fixes. The cost of fixing bugs will increase as more of them are found.

New Feature

It will increase the cost of maintenance if you want to give the app new features or functionalities.

Lastly, the above-mentioned factors have a bigger impact on the Mobile app development cost in Indore.

A Basic app development cost in Indore can start from $5000 and go beyond based on the project goals and whereas the complex app development cost can begin from $15,000 and goes beyond based on app development requirements

For a more precise estimate for your particular project, it is best to speak with a reputable mobile app development company in Indore.

Get the best App Development cost from DxMinds

You can get an 80% accurate cost estimate and the entire timeline of your app development by just sharing your requirements

Whether it’s hybrid app development, Android app development, or iOS app development, we make the most unique, interactive, and simple user experiences. At DxMinds, we strive to offer app development consulting in Indore that perfectly satisfies your company’s requirements and eliminates all of your problems. Experts work to integrate crucial functions into business workflow and increase productivity.

Final Reflections

There are numerous benefits to creating a quality app for your company. Since users will interact with your company and services through your app, it will serve as the public face of your company.

Your primary motivation for creating an app should be to give the intended users a tremendously positive experience.

We constantly make an honest effort to keep our customers’ brands ahead of the competition by utilizing a precise blend of business and technology experts.

if you're looking for a scalable and results-driven mobile app development company

